<br />jJ.~ <br /> <br />RESOhUTION <br /> <br />WHEREAS, the Bureau of Reclamation has recognized <br />the need for additional irrigation water in Southwestern <br />Colorado and Northwestern New Mexico, and <br /> <br />I <br /> <br />WHEREAS, the Bureau of Reclamation has made exten- <br />sive surveys and has found it feasible to construct a series <br />of dams and canals, known as the Animas-La Plata Project of <br />the Upper Colorado River Storage Project, which would bring <br />water to the land in the above mentioned area which already <br />has limited amount of irrigation water and which would also <br />bring water to a considerable acreage of irrigable land, both <br />privately owned and Indian owned, which land has never had <br />irrigation water, and <br /> <br />WHEREAS, the present and future development of the <br />above mentioned area is dependent upon the completion of the <br />Animas-La Plata Project, and <br /> <br />WHEREAS, numerous public meetings have been held in <br />the area and the people in the area have voiced their approval <br />and support of the Animas-La Plata Project, <br /> <br />NOW TH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ED, by ~larvel Grange No. <br />479, La Plata County, Colorado, in regular meeting April 25, <br />1957, that this organization go on record as favoring and <br />supporting the Animas-La Plata Project, and <br /> <br />B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, by Marvel Grange No. 479, <br />in regular meeting, that we hereby respectfully ask the Hon- <br />orable Stephen L. R. McNichols, the Honorable Gordon Allott, <br />the Honorable John A. Carroll, and the Honorable Wayne N. <br />Aspinall to give their loyal support for funds to be allotted <br />to the Bureau of Reclamation to speed up the Authorization <br />Report on the Animas-La Plata Project and to further the com- <br />pletion of this project, and <br /> <br />B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, that copies of this resolu- <br />tion be sent to the Honorable Stephen L. R. McNichols, to all <br />members of the Colorado congressional delegation, to the <br />Bureau of Reclamation, to the Colorado State Water Board, and <br />to the Southwestern Water Conservation Board. <br /> <br />/s/ Ramona Lonq <br />Secretary <br /> <br />_ is/ <br /> <br />Richard M. Dossey <br />Master, Marvel Grange <br />No. 479 <br /> <br />I <br />
